Hi I was diagnosed with multinodular goiter. All were fluid filled except one has some solid in it. Had ultrasounds 7 months apart. All goiters stayed the same size (small) but the one with the solid part grew a bit. I will have exact dimensions and will post again. The one with the solid part is a few millimeters bigger than 1 cm. It was recommended I have FNA (Fine needle aspiration) of that one goiter with local anesthetic. This sounds like it would hurt, but the doc is very nice and very experienced. I trust him. However, has anyone had this done? WHat did it feel like? Any bad repercussions?

Thanks, Rosemary
